Fitch Ratings has identified Brazil’s public finance sustainability and its primary fiscal target as key concerns for 2024. Todd Martinez, co-director of sovereign ratings for the Americas at Fitch, emphasized the potential negative impact on Brazil’s economy if the government loosens its fiscal discipline. Massa and Milei Neck-and-Neck in Argentina’s Election Polls
Economic Minister Sergio Massa leads in Argentina’s upcoming presidential race. He has 30.7% of the projected first-round votes. President Alberto Fernández supports Massa. His opponent, Javier Milei, follows closely with 27.9%. Both are statistically tied within the survey’s margin of error. The first voting round is set for October 22.
